Device provides fast, safe port closure for laparoscopy

Dublin, Ireland-The neoClose is a medical device used for simpler and safer port site closure during laparoscopic surgery. The device consists of an AccuGuide that aids the accurate delivery of a bioabsorbable polyglycolic acid suture and attached bioabsorbable AutoAnchor, using the trocar as a reference point, that swiftly and easily closes the wound. It can be deployed under full pneumo/inflation in three simple steps in under 1 minute. The device was developed by neoSurgical, a new medical device ­company.

Apps provide educational tools, resources for physicians, patients

Los Angeles and Zaragoza, Spain-The iURO Andrology and iURO Andrology PRO applications can be used by physicians and nurses to enhance communication with patients and can also be used by medical students to increase their knowledge and understanding of various urology topics. Features include narrated simulation videos explaining the male reproductive system, the ability to draw on and make personalized notes on 3-D images, and a urologic map showing hospitals and andrology/urology professionals around the world, according to iURO. The apps are available both in Google Play and the App Store.
